 What is Sustainability?

 Sustainable construction/development is construction/development that meets the needs of the present without compromising the needs of future generations to meeting their own.

Example:

Buildings can be engineered to increase natural lighting and reduce the need for electrical lighting, to be energy efficient, toilets to conserve water and construction materials used may be recycle-able, solar energy used for heating, lighting and cooling,

energy management systems for large offices, terminal buildings and hotels..

Actual Sustainable Engineered solutions:

 

-Use of Partial Subbase Replacement to treat existing ground in situ and reduce excavation and disposal/dumping in large pavement works

-Use of lime to stabilize and improvement soils

-Use of lime (as gauge mortar) in tropical buildings in rural development to reduce costs and generate local industry

- Use of PFA in Concrete Pavements
